你有没有想过,自己动手开发一款安卓游戏,是不是超级酷炫的事情呢?想象你的创意在屏幕上跳跃,玩家们为你设计的关卡欢呼,这种感觉是不是很带劲?今天,就让我带你一步步走进安卓游戏开发的奇妙世界吧!
一、选择合适的开发工具

首先,你得有个好帮手——开发工具。市面上有很多优秀的安卓游戏开发工具,比如Unity、Cocos2d-x、Egret等。这里,我推荐Unity,因为它支持2D和3D游戏开发,而且拥有庞大的社区和丰富的资源。
二、搭建开发环境

1. 下载Unity Hub:访问Unity官网,下载Unity Hub,这是一个管理Unity版本和项目的工具。
2. 创建新项目:打开Unity Hub,点击“新建项目”,选择“2D”或“3D”游戏类型,然后选择一个模板开始。
3. 安装必要插件:根据你的需求,安装一些插件,比如粒子系统、物理引擎等。
4. 配置项目设置:在Unity编辑器中,设置项目的分辨率、帧率等参数。
三、学习编程语言

安卓游戏开发离不开编程,常用的编程语言有C、Java、JavaScript等。这里,我推荐C,因为它语法简单,易于上手。
1. 安装Visual Studio:下载并安装Visual Studio,这是一个强大的集成开发环境。
2. 创建Unity项目:在Visual Studio中,创建一个新的Unity项目。
3. 编写代码:学习C语法,编写游戏逻辑代码。
四、设计游戏界面
游戏界面是玩家与游戏互动的第一步,设计一个美观、易用的界面至关重要。
1. 使用Unity UI系统:Unity提供了丰富的UI组件,如Text、Button、Image等。
2. 设计界面布局:根据游戏需求,设计界面布局,确保美观、易用。
3. 添加动画效果:使用Unity动画系统,为界面元素添加动画效果,提升游戏体验。
五、制作游戏资源
游戏资源包括角色、场景、音效等,制作高质量的资源是游戏成功的关键。
1. 绘制角色和场景:使用绘图软件,如Photoshop、Illustrator等,绘制游戏角色和场景。
2. 制作音效和背景音乐:使用音频编辑软件,如Audacity、FL Studio等,制作游戏音效和背景音乐。
3. 导入资源:将制作好的资源导入Unity项目,进行优化和调整。
六、测试和优化
游戏开发过程中,测试和优化是必不可少的环节。
1. 运行游戏:在Unity编辑器中运行游戏,检查游戏运行是否流畅。
2. 调试代码:使用Visual Studio调试工具,找出并修复代码中的错误。
3. 优化性能:对游戏进行性能优化,提高游戏运行速度。
七、发布游戏
游戏开发完成后,就可以发布到安卓平台了。
1. 生成APK文件:在Unity编辑器中,生成APK文件。
2. 上传到应用商店:将APK文件上传到应用商店,如Google Play、华为应用市场等。
3. 推广游戏:通过社交媒体、游戏论坛等渠道,推广你的游戏。
看到这里,你是不是已经跃跃欲试了呢?其实,安卓游戏开发并没有想象中那么难,只要你掌握了这些技巧,相信你也能成为一名优秀的游戏开发者!加油吧,未来的游戏大师!